Abstract
843,047. Change-speed control. UHER, E. March 21, 1958 [March 27, 1957]; No. 9158/58. Class 80 (2). An engine-driven pump discharging through a fixed orifice in a closed circuit determines the pressure, balanced against a pulley spring, to provide speed-responsive ratio shift in an expanding pulley gear. An engine 3 drives a pump 1 drawing fluid from a tank 5 and returning the fluid through an orifice 7 to provide speed proportionate pressure in a pipe 8 leading to the bore 9 of a shaft 10 carrying an expanding pulley 12, 14 and a sprocket 18. The sprocket 18 drives a vehicle 22 wheel by chain 19 and sprocket 20. The movable flange 12 of the pulley 12, 14 is urged towards the fixed flange 14 by a spring 23 whose action is opposed by the fluid pressure on a piston 11 connected to the flange 12 by a pin 13. The pulley 26, 27 is driven from the engine 3 through a speedresponsive centrifugal clutch 33 and has its movable flange 27 urged by a spring 31 of less strength than the spring 23. A V-belt 25 connects the two pulleys. In a modification an adjustable by-pass is provided across the fixed orifice to vary the speed-responsive characteristics and a spring- loaded relief valve is connected across the pump. The adjustable valve may comprise a needle valve having a predetermined minimum flow, retraction of the needle by manual means providing increased flow, the needle valve thus providing the characteristics of both the fixed and adjustable orifices. The needle valve may be controlled in accordance with engine load or temperature.
